A leading personnel agency is seeking an experienced Water Treatment Engineer for a critical role in a hospital environment. The ideal candidate will ensure safe and compliant water operations, managing Legionella control measures and performing routine inspections.

Essential skills include:

  • A strong background in water treatment
  • Knowledge of healthcare regulations
  • Good communication abilities

The role requires relevant certifications and a full UK driving licence. Competitive compensation and opportunities for professional development are offered.
